Subject: [PATCH] cfgloop.c (alloc_loop): Initialize loop->single_iv.

2009-10-22  Sebastian Pop  <sebastian.pop@amd.com>

	* cfgloop.c (alloc_loop): Initialize loop->single_iv.
	* cfgloop.h (struct loop): New field single_iv.

	* graphite-clast-to-gimple.c (pbb_to_depth_to_oldiv): Do not use
	loop->aux anymore: use loop->single_iv.
	(graphite_loop_normal_form): Moved...
	(build_graphite_loop_normal_form): Removed.
	(gloog): Do not call build_graphite_loop_normal_form.
	(free_aux_in_new_loops): Moved...
	(mark_loops_parallel): Restructure.
	* graphite-clast-to-gimple.h (free_aux_in_new_loops): Do not declare.
	* graphite-sese-to-poly.c (graphite_loop_normal_form): ...here.
	(scop_canonicalize_loops): New.
	(build_poly_scop): Call scop_canonicalize_loops.
	* graphite.c (free_aux_in_new_loops): ...here.

+/* A LOOP is in normal form for Graphite when it contains only one
+   scalar phi node that defines the main induction variable of the
+   loop, only one increment of the IV, and only one exit condition.  */
+
+static void
+graphite_loop_normal_form (loop_p loop)
+{
+  struct tree_niter_desc niter;
+  tree nit;
+  gimple_seq stmts;
+  edge exit = single_dom_exit (loop);
+
+  bool known_niter = number_of_iterations_exit (loop, exit, &niter, false);
+
+  /* At this point we should know the number of iterations,  */
+  gcc_assert (known_niter);
+
+  nit = force_gimple_operand (unshare_expr (niter.niter), &stmts, true,
+			      NULL_TREE);
+  if (stmts)
+    gsi_insert_seq_on_edge_immediate (loop_preheader_edge (loop), stmts);
+
+  loop->single_iv = canonicalize_loop_ivs (loop, &nit);
+}
+
+/* Rewrite all the loops of SCOP in normal form: one induction
+   variable per loop.  */
+
+static void
+scop_canonicalize_loops (scop_p scop)
+{
+  loop_iterator li;
+  loop_p loop;
+
+  FOR_EACH_LOOP (li, loop, 0)
+    if (loop_in_sese_p (loop, SCOP_REGION (scop)))
+      graphite_loop_normal_form (loop);
+}
